Amending budget 1/2018: mobilisation of the European Union Solidarity Fund to provide assistance to Greece, Spain, France and Portugal  
2018/2030(BUD) - 17/05/2018  

The Committee on Budgets adopted the report by Siegfried MUREŞAN (EPP, RO) on the Council position on Draft amending budget No 1/2018 of the European Union for the financial year 2018 accompanying the proposal to mobilise the European Union Solidarity Fund to provide assistance to Greece, Spain, France and Portugal.

The European Union Solidarity Fund is a special instrument as defined in the MFF Regulation, and the corresponding commitment and payments appropriations are to be budgeted over and above the MFF ceilings.

Draft amending budget No 1/2018 covers the proposed mobilisation of the European Union Solidarity Fund to provide assistance to Greece for the earthquakes in Lesbos, to France for the hurricanes in Saint Martin and Guadeloupe, as well as to Portugal and Spain for the forest fires that occurred in Centro and in Galicia in the course of 2017.

The Commission consequently proposed to amend the 2018 budget and to increase budget line 13 06 01 'Assistance to Member States in the event of a major natural disaster with serious repercussions on living conditions, the natural environment or the economy' by EUR 97 646 105 both in commitment and payment appropriations.

Members called for the approval of the Council position on Draft amending budget No 1/2018.
